Role of intestine content antibodies in prevention of coronaviral enteritis in calves
1991
Sattorov, I.T. | Sokolova, N.L.
Data are presented on the accumulation dynamics of anticoronaviral colostral antibodies in blood and intestine content of new-born calves; their role in the prevention of coronaviral enteritis is discussed. Results of the studies showed that level of colostral antibodies in blood and faeces of calves depended on their titre in colostrum fed to calves. Colostral antibodies in the titre of 5.0 log2 and more prevented the growth of bovine coronavirus
